How they compare

Lesotho currently reports 45.20 million FAO, current US$ against 37.84 million FAO, current US$ in Cape Verde, a difference of 7.36 million FAO, current US$.

That makes Lesotho's figure about 1.2 times Cape Verde's.

The two have swapped places 9 times across 50 shared years of data; in 1961 it was Cape Verde ahead.

Cape Verde ranks 43rd and Lesotho ranks 42nd of 53 countries.

Across the 6 decades both report, Cape Verde averaged higher in 1 and Lesotho in 5.

Head to head by decade

Decade Cape Verde Lesotho Difference Ahead
1960s 1.27 million FAO, current US$ 894,222 FAO, current US$ 375,778 FAO, current US$ Cape Verde
1970s 5.78 million FAO, current US$ 7.45 million FAO, current US$ 1.67 million FAO, current US$ Lesotho
1980s 9.18 million FAO, current US$ 18.69 million FAO, current US$ 9.51 million FAO, current US$ Lesotho
1990s 15.33 million FAO, current US$ 28.83 million FAO, current US$ 13.50 million FAO, current US$ Lesotho
2000s 24.30 million FAO, current US$ 34.49 million FAO, current US$ 10.18 million FAO, current US$ Lesotho
2010s 37.84 million FAO, current US$ 45.20 million FAO, current US$ 7.36 million FAO, current US$ Lesotho

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Cereals include wheat, rice, maize, barley, oats, rye, millet, sorghum, buckwheat, and mixed grains. Production data on cereals relate to crops harvested for dry grain only. Cereal crops harvested for hay or harvested green for food, feed, or silage and those used for grazing are excluded.
